Sat 1373190034890665

decimal
339276.34890665
degree
0°129276′588″34890665‴
percentile
65.39000173338927%
name
ecvkkbmuxwy
cycle
0
epoch
1
period
168
block
339276
offset
34890665
timestamp
rarity
common